Python输出数据到Excel文件 代码实现
时间: 2024-05-12 15:17:36 浏览: 13
可以使用Python中的openpyxl库来实现将数据输出到Excel文件中。以下是一个简单的示例代码:
```python
import openpyxl
# 创建一个新的工作簿
workbook = openpyxl.Workbook()
# 选择要操作的工作表
sheet = workbook.active
# 向工作表中写入数据
sheet['A1'] = 'Name'
sheet['B1'] = 'Age'
sheet['A2'] = 'John'
sheet['B2'] = 25
sheet['A3'] = 'Lucy'
sheet['B3'] = 28
# 保存工作簿到指定的文件名
workbook.save('example.xlsx')
```
此代码创建了一个新的 Excel 工作簿,并将数据写入到工作表的单元格中。最后将工作簿保存到文件 "example.xlsx" 中。
相关问题
python导出数据到excel的代码
你可以使用 Python 的 pandas 模块来导出数据到 Excel 文件。以下是一个简单的示例代码:
```python
import pandas as pd
# 创建一个数据帧
df = pd.DataFrame({'姓名': ['张三', '李四', '王五'],
'年龄': [20, 25, 30],
'性别': ['男', '女', '男']})
# 将数据帧导出到 Excel 文件
df.to_excel('output.xlsx', index=False)
```
这段代码将创建一个包含姓名、年龄和性别的数据帧,然后将其导出到名为 output.xlsx 的 Excel 文件中。`index=False` 参数指定不将行索引写入文件。你可以根据需要修改代码来适应你的数据。
python导出数据到excel文件
要在Python中将数据导出到Excel文件,你可以使用Python中的第三方库xlwt或openpyxl。以下是使用openpyxl的示例代码:
```python
import openpyxl
# 创建一个新的Excel工作簿
workbook = openpyxl.Workbook()
# 创建一个工作表
worksheet = workbook.active
# 设置表头
worksheet['A1'] = "姓名"
worksheet['B1'] = "年龄"
worksheet['C1'] = "性别"
# 添加数据
worksheet.append(["张三", 25, "男"])
worksheet.append(["李四", 30, "女"])
worksheet.append(["王五", 28, "男"])
# 保存Excel文件
workbook.save(filename="data.xlsx")
```
上述代码将创建一个新的Excel工作簿,并在其中创建一个名为“Sheet”的工作表。然后,它设置表头并添加数据行。最后,它将保存Excel文件到当前目录下的data.xlsx文件中。